A complete revision and substantial expansion of the first edition of Aladar Kogler's instant classic. This unique book looks at the key attributes that make elite fencers into world champions. Then it shows how you can develop these traits in yourself how you can strengthen yourself mentally to meet fencing's unique demands. Specific recommendations for your sense of distance, sense of tempo, bout preparation, bout psychology, and tactics. And there's much more, including a general program of mental preparation that extends to all aspects of life. Written especially for coaches but a mustread for all competitors.
